view moreCopper processing begins with mining copper ore, which contains less than 1% of copper, and ends with sheets of 99.99% pure copper (cathodes). Copper mining generally takes place through open-pit mining, in which a series of stepped benches are dug deeper into the earth. Yet, it can also be mined underground, through horizontal tunnels.

view more2023927 · Common gold and copper minerals include chalcopyrite, bornite, cuprous sulfide, stibnite, tellurium gold ore (AuTe2), etc. These minerals are important sources of gold and copper. The presence of gold in copper ore deposits can significantly increase their value, and it is often economically advantageous to recover both metals simultaneously.
